Output f3089ce6e9599b5439432c8015a015109440aba538447da143b988cfc591015a:8

value
89733634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ecbebf9e85c7097a056b4b1b7ddce233f2f87dc7 OP_EQUAL
address
3PGouFjC1YX7Li79UJVHLnXU2Z4Srf4yvt
transaction
f3089ce6e9599b5439432c8015a015109440aba538447da143b988cfc591015a
confirmations
285900
spent
true